left join 关键字的用法

更新时间:2023-07-26 08:54:40 阅读: 评论:0

left join 关键字的用法
在SQL中,left join是一种连接两个或多个表的方法。它返回左表中的所有行以及右表中与左表中的行匹配的行。如果右表中没有与左表中的行匹配的行,则返回NULL值。
left join的语法如下:
SELECT column_name(s)
FROM table1
有壶发现真实的世界
LEFT JOIN table2篮球训练教程
lumn_name = lumn_name;
其中,table1和table2是要连接的表,column_name是要选择的列名。
left join的用法可以用一个简单的例子来说明。假设我们有两个表:一个是学生表,包含学生的ID和姓名,另一个是成绩表,包含学生的ID和成绩。我们想要查询每个学生的姓名和成绩,如果学生没有成绩,则返回NULL值。
正常上班时间我们可以使用以下SQL语句:
SELECT students.name, scores.score
FROM students河南旅游必去十大景点
LEFT JOIN scores
ON students.id = scores.id;
这个查询将返回所有学生的姓名和成绩,如果学生没有成绩,则返回NULL值。
left join还可以用于连接多个表。例如,假设我们有三个表:学生表、课程表和成绩表。学生表包含学生的ID和姓名,课程表包含课程的ID和名称,成绩表包含学生的ID、课程的ID和成绩。我们想要查询每个学生的姓名、每门课程的名称和成绩,如果学生没有成绩,则返回NULL值。
我们可以使用以下SQL语句:
SELECT students.name, cours.name, scores.score学习会议精神
FROM students
LEFT JOIN scores
蚂蚁怎么画简笔画ON students.id = scores.student_id
LEFT JOIN cours
阿福聊斋ur_id = cours.id;
这个查询将返回所有学生的姓名、每门课程的名称和成绩,如果学生没有成绩,则返回NULL值。
多梦怎么回事总之,left join是一种连接两个或多个表的方法,它返回左表中的所有行以及右表中与左表中的行匹配的行。left join的用法可以用于连接两个或多个表,并且可以用于查询每个学生的姓名和成绩,每门课程的名称和成绩等。

本文发布于:2023-07-26 08:54:40,感谢您对本站的认可!

本文链接:https://www.wtabcd.cn/fanwen/fan/89/1097139.html

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系,我们将在24小时内删除。

标签:学生   成绩   旅游   返回   姓名
相关文章
留言与评论(共有 0 条评论)
   
验证码:
推荐文章
排行榜
Copyright ©2019-2022 Comsenz Inc.Powered by © 专利检索| 网站地图